Commit Graph

2977 Commits

Author SHA1 Message Date
Lukas Matena
ff69c030d7 Merge branch 'lm_improving_wipe_tower'. Summary of changes:
- wipe tower respects max volumetric flow, slowing down with PVA etc is not hardcoded anymore
- wipe tower is now allowed for multiple-extruder printers. single extruder stuff is not used in that case (ramming, cooling, etc.)
- start/end filament and toolchange custom gcodes are now inserted differently than before - see 41164a9
- some refactoring, e.g. the abstract WipeTower class was eradicated
2019-07-15 10:25:38 +02:00
YuSanka
d8e3b6fc01 Fix of #2621 2019-07-13 10:38:10 +02:00
Enrico Turri
e234866953 Merge branch 'master' of https://github.com/prusa3d/PrusaSlicer 2019-07-12 15:36:11 +02:00
Enrico Turri
ea4ff14fe8 #2616 - Added Recent projects item to File menu 2019-07-12 15:36:01 +02:00
Lukas Matena
33065e5a82 Merge branch 'lm_drop_to_bed' 2019-07-12 13:38:18 +02:00
Lukas Matena
4f922fc49c GCodeAnalyzer now recognizes tool-changing commands with MakerWare and Sailfish flavor
These firmwares use M135 Tn and M108 Tn commands for changing active tool, which the analyzer did not recognize. The toolpaths were then rendered in wrong color, extruder offset etc. This surfaced in issue https://github.com/prusa3d/PrusaSlicer/issues/2566
2019-07-12 12:56:41 +02:00
Enrico Turri
2f43e228f3 Tech ENABLE_SVG_ICONS set as default 2019-07-12 10:13:35 +02:00
YuSanka
560cd454e2 FreqChangedParams : workaround for right border alignment 2019-07-10 17:50:24 +02:00
YuSanka
566ffb34d4 Fixed margins for FreqChangedParams 2019-07-10 15:55:53 +02:00
Enrico Turri
a9ab3b2a8f Added color number in legend texture for color prints 2019-07-09 15:47:34 +02:00
Enrico Turri
9e3fbc6e63 Reverder order of rendering of color print time estimates 2019-07-09 15:08:34 +02:00
Enrico Turri
dad7ed919a Merge branch 'et_color_print_times' of https://github.com/prusa3d/PrusaSlicer 2019-07-09 14:24:24 +02:00
tamasmeszaros
b061a5de6c Merge branch 'master' into tm_builtin_pad 2019-07-09 13:21:26 +02:00
tamasmeszaros
ed7e380d07 Fixing broken SLA slicing: SPE-984 2019-07-09 13:12:55 +02:00
Enrico Turri
12eeedcbca Fixed reset of bed 3d model 2019-07-09 08:24:23 +02:00
Enrico Turri
eb4aba5365 Refactoring of functions thick_lines_to_indexed_vertex_array() to reduce the amount of produced vertices while reducing visual artifacts in gcode toolpaths due to averaged normals 2019-07-08 15:30:59 +02:00
Enrico Turri
85e9318081 Fixed conflicts after merge with master 2019-07-08 09:23:37 +02:00
Enrico Turri
fa2cb5d501 Merge branch 'master' of https://github.com/prusa3d/PrusaSlicer into et_color_print_times 2019-07-08 08:45:11 +02:00
Enrico Turri
96ea3c6de8 Color change time estimates 2019-07-08 08:40:20 +02:00
YuSanka
2204165f37 Merge remote-tracking branch 'origin/ys_default_presets' into ys_new_features 2019-07-04 14:30:54 +02:00
YuSanka
f0beb6511c Merge remote-tracking branch 'origin/master' into ys_new_features 2019-07-04 14:26:05 +02:00
YuSanka
8242e1fb1e Reset previous layers range selection before selection Layers Item 2019-07-04 14:25:40 +02:00
Enrico Turri
6694e45647 Fixed bed shape dialog layout 2019-07-03 10:06:22 +02:00
Enrico Turri
af90012cd6 Fixed compile warnings in Bed3D 2019-07-03 09:19:07 +02:00
Enrico Turri
760d68f2df Button 'Load shape from STL' centered into its panel in bed shape dialog 2019-07-03 08:58:05 +02:00
Enrico Turri
4d7f4d1313 View dependent order of rendering for layers editing visual hints to keep the correct transparency 2019-07-02 15:49:18 +02:00
YuSanka
358e61a2b2 Fix for the last commit 2019-07-02 15:26:11 +02:00
Enrico Turri
1240e0bb33 Follow-up of d07b3fb08b -> Show current bed shape for custom bed in bed shape dialog 2019-07-02 15:10:59 +02:00
YuSanka
2db15c620b Fixed colot_print issues:
* Disabled color change information for the SLA and FFF-multimaterial presets
* Corrected switch between "color print" and "feature type" on Preview
2019-07-02 14:06:58 +02:00
Enrico Turri
c1491920ae GLVolume and GLIndexedVertexArray refactored to send data to gpu at the first render call 2019-07-02 12:55:55 +02:00
Vojtech Kral
297928fecc Fix build against system-provided qhull 2019-07-02 11:43:07 +02:00
Enrico Turri
6c1a434e2c Visual hints for layers editing enabled whenever a layer is selected into the objects list 2019-07-02 10:34:30 +02:00
YuSanka
3b177f6429 Some changes for options tooltips 2019-07-01 16:56:38 +02:00
YuSanka
0a11d5aab1 Changed a behavior logic of a value reverting for presets, derived from default.
LOCKs and ARROWs work now in a same way like for presets, derived from system presets.
2019-07-01 14:56:28 +02:00
Enrico Turri
e22181e2c1 Added member BoundingBoxf3 m_bounding_box to GLIndexedVertexArray and removed member BoundingBoxf3 bounding_box from GLVolume 2019-07-01 13:26:06 +02:00
Enrico Turri
e9909eb95e Removed GLVolume non-VBO rendering 2019-07-01 12:28:16 +02:00
Vojtech Kral
2da36ef086 PresetUpdater: Fix: Index installed too early 2019-07-01 11:35:02 +02:00
Enrico Turri
66f59c3bef Modified function thick_lines_to_indexed_vertex_array() to remove visual artifacts on paths in gcode preview 2019-07-01 08:33:40 +02:00
YuSanka
45a5576e8a Merge remote-tracking branch 'origin/master' into ys_new_features 2019-06-29 12:38:03 +02:00
tamasmeszaros
bc0eac08f6 Merge branch 'master' into tm_builtin_pad 2019-06-28 16:51:55 +02:00
tamasmeszaros
bd524dd570 Fix formatting 2019-06-28 15:42:59 +02:00
tamasmeszaros
8e78a70835 Merge branch 'master' into tm_builtin_pad 2019-06-28 15:29:26 +02:00
Vojtech Kral
bcae0ae49c Merge branch 'bugfixes': avrdude warnings cleanup 2019-06-28 15:21:45 +02:00
YuSanka
e4efd22731 Some code improvements 2019-06-27 16:07:32 +02:00
Enrico Turri
53a9e648f3 Removed memory leaks due to Plater::priv::config not being deleted 2019-06-27 15:23:03 +02:00
Enrico Turri
4b4ea58b82 Removed memory leaks due to Sidebar::priv::object_manipulation, Sidebar::priv::object_settings and Sidebar::priv::frequently_changed_parameters not being deleted 2019-06-27 15:16:36 +02:00
Enrico Turri
3948ad63da Removed memory leaks due to GUI_App::app_config, GUI_App::preset_bundle and GUI_App::preset_updater not being deleted 2019-06-27 14:42:55 +02:00
YuSanka
605580d4ee Fixed small typo 2019-06-27 14:13:07 +02:00
YuSanka
14aa7b0c33 Merge remote-tracking branch 'origin/master' into ys_new_features 2019-06-27 14:01:50 +02:00
YuSanka
3a62c342e2 Rewrote layers information export/import to/from 3mf using Boost Property Tree (xml_parser) 2019-06-27 13:55:24 +02:00